The two main abiotic factors that determine the type of terrestrial biome found in a region are temperature and precipitation. These factors influence the types of plants and animals that can survive in a particular area, shaping the characteristics of the biome.

The average annual temperature in a biome can vary greatly depending on the specific biome type. For example, tropical rainforests may have average temperatures around 25-28°C, while tundra biomes may have average temperatures around -10 to 10°C. Each biome has its own unique temperature range based on factors such as latitude, altitude, and proximity to large bodies of water.

The rainforest biome typically has the highest average precipitation due to its consistent and heavy rainfall throughout the year. Rainforests can receive up to 100 inches or more rainfall annually, making them one of the wettest biomes on Earth.

If a region receives more than 10 inches (250 mm) of precipitation on average per year it is not considered a desert.

The rainforests. Due to high amounts of precipitation and direct, year-long sunlight, rainforests have the highest primary productivity of any biome.
